1. “The Social Dilemma” (2020)

This documentary dives deep into the hidden dangers of social media platforms and how algorithms manipulate human behavior. Perfect for anyone interested in technology, psychology, or digital ethics. It’s eye-opening and encourages critical thinking about your online habits.

2. “Our Planet” (2019)

Narrated by Sir David Attenborough, this visually stunning documentary series explores the beauty and fragility of Earth’s ecosystems. Ideal for environmental enthusiasts and anyone passionate about wildlife conservation.

3. “13th” (2016)

Directed by Ava DuVernay, this powerful film examines the intersection of race, justice, and mass incarceration in the United States. It’s a compelling watch for those who want to understand social justice and systemic inequality.

4. “Won’t You Be My Neighbor?” (2018)

A heartfelt look at Fred Rogers, the beloved host of "Mister Rogers’ Neighborhood." This documentary highlights the importance of kindness and empathy in today’s fast-paced world.

5. “Jiro Dreams of Sushi” (2011)

This inspiring documentary follows Jiro Ono, an acclaimed sushi chef in Tokyo, showcasing the dedication to mastery and perfection. It’s a must-watch for fans of food, culture, and passion-driven careers.
